Transaction c8dc441c45633ff3087253bc99adfe226b59b4665aa7e783ae784bc8b80dc38b

153 Input
2 Outputs
  • c8dc441c45633ff3087253bc99adfe226b59b4665aa7e783ae784bc8b80dc38b:0
  • value  703254
    address  3MYohn4pfUwTemwGzJ2T328stV27FkHnyr
  • c8dc441c45633ff3087253bc99adfe226b59b4665aa7e783ae784bc8b80dc38b:1
  • value  2543966835
    address  362LCpS8LFuVkGYsm3jSrmV8smnCVZVYHk